Destiny Etiko Misbehaves In London, Begs Oyibo Men For Cigar Over Intense Cold [Video]

Nollywood actress, Destiny Etiko has been filmed misbehaving on the streets of London, United Kingdom.

It was gathered that Destiny Etiko, Georgina Onuoha, Etinosa Idemudia, and others stormed the UK to support their colleague, Nosa Rex, ahead of his Mr Cum concert.

In a video shared on her Facebook page, Destiny could be seen in her winter coat as she roamed about the street of London while acting funny.

The actress lamented about the intense cold in London, stating that she wanted to return to home. But she made a drastic turn after being reminded that Nigeria has no road and light.

Destiny walked up to a group of Oyibo men and complained about the cold. She went on to beg them for cigarettes but they refused to give her while telling her to go and play instead.

She continued with her hilarious display on the road while being filmed singing the Nursery Rhyme, “London Bridge is falling”.
